Domestic tractor volumes expected to grow 1-4% YoY in FY22: ICRA

New Delhi, June 29 (TIWN) Ratings agency ICRA expects a 1-4 per cent YoY growth in domestic tractor volumes in FY22 amid an evolving Covid-19 situation.
"Even as uncertainty with regard to the evolution of the pandemic exists, the underlying demand drivers for the industry remain intact. Expectations of healthy rabi cash flows, continuation of various Government support programmes, healthy financing availability and a normal monsoon forecast, are likely to aid farm sentiments," the agency said.
